fix two situation: active incomming connection and local doh(dns over https) query
1. return incoming connection directly, v2ray tproxy seems not work for this situation, maybe a v2ray bug 2. exclude lo to avoid local bind problem, for example if your dns is 127.0.0.1:53 for doh, then v2ray can't bind to reply back result
